The stalled peace process is liable to push the Palestinians in the West Bank to turn increasingly violent toward Israel, according to the Israeli Foreign Ministry's annual intelligence assessment presented to the ministers in the security cabinet. The assessment also states that a potential Israeli military operation in Gaza would generate a severe response from Egypt. "On the ground, at this point, neither the Palestinian leadership nor public opinion seems to want a violent escalation with Israel," the report stated, according to the Israeli daily (Haaretz). "Still, the continuing freeze of the diplomatic process, combined with any drastic Israeli moves in the military and/or economic realm and the continuing stormy situation in the Middle East, could bring about a change in this approach," according to the ministry's intelligence report.
